Batch #4 — August 2026

8 advisories · 8 vendors · every advisory ships a full root-cause analysis + a working, reproducible PoC.

Fourth batch — expanding coverage into OT/energy, mail servers, IT-asset management, flow analytics, physical access control, instant messaging, broadcast, and CI/CD deployment. Full writeups on https://0day-rubbish.com/blog; PoC code under product/<vendor>/<version>/<type>/exploit/.

# Product Affected Version CVSS Class Advisory & PoC
1 GE PulseNET Enterprise 6.0.3 9.8 Default creds + Path Traversal (Root) ResourceFile Path Traversal → RCE
2 Kerio Connect 10.0.9 Patch 2 8.8 Auth Cmd Injection (Root) Server.startEncryption Cmd Injection → RCE
3 Lansweeper 12.2.1.0 8.8 Auth 2nd-Order SQLi → xp_cmdshell LicenseActions SQLi → RCE
4 Plixer Scrutinizer 19.7.0 8.8 Auth SQLi → pg_cron RCE ORDER BY SQLi → RCE
5 Telaeris XPressEntry 3.7.7454 9.8 Unauth SQLi → xp_cmdshell Unauth SQLi → RCE
6 Output Messenger Server 2.0.x 9.8 Unauth Zip-Slip (SYSTEM) Zip-Slip Plugin Plant → RCE
7 Cinegy Cinegize 2026-02-05 9.8 Unauth Deserialization (SYSTEM) BinaryFormatter → RCE
8 MidVision RapidDeploy 5.2.2 9.8 Unauth File Write (Root) Remote Agent Arbitrary File Write → RCE

Highlights

  • 5 critical (CVSS ≥ 9.0) · 5 unauthenticated
  • Notable: GE PulseNET Enterprise path traversal to root RCE (power/utility infrastructure), Telaeris XPressEntry unauth SQLi → xp_cmdshell (physical access control), and Cinegy Cinegize unauth BinaryFormatter deserialization (broadcast)
  • Attack classes: path traversal, command injection, SQL injection (2nd-order + ORDER BY), zip-slip, deserialization, arbitrary file write
  • Coverage: OT/energy, mail, IT-asset management, flow analytics, physical security, IM, broadcast, and CI/CD
